Another thing you could do is find a really good song with a cool beat and search for the instrumental version of it. Itunes has alot of these. It makes for a cool dance because people are used to the version with words so it's a new take on it. And alot of pop and hip hop songs aren't appropriate for school. So this is a good way of using a song you like but not having to get it edited. Good luck! Happy Dancing!
